What is the role of the Competition Superintendence of El Salvador?

The Competition Superintendency (SC) of El Salvador is the entity in charge of promoting and guaranteeing effective competition in Salvadoran markets. The SC aims to prevent and correct anti-competitive practices, such as monopoly agreements and abuses of dominant position. In addition, it monitors mergers and acquisitions to ensure that anti-competitive practices do not arise. The SC plays a key role in promoting economic efficiency, protecting consumer rights and promoting free competition for the benefit of the economy and citizens.

How important are job references in the selection process in Ecuador?

Job references are important in Ecuador as they provide information about candidates' previous work experience and performance. Employers often use them to validate information provided by candidates.
